John Cage was all the Rage Monday 30 March 18.30 - 19.30 at British Library
John Cage (1912-1992) was one of America's most renowned composers and among the most influential thinkers in the field of 20th-century arts and media. Peter Dickinson explores Cage's work with illustrations in the fields of music, literature and visual art.

Thanks to having internet at home i finally can start listening to some new music (i really had exhausted the electro-pop folder of Ruta lol) ; And thanks to last.fm i discovered a lot of new and newish bands and artists that i really enjoy :
Glenn Branca is one of those artists who started out in the no wave noise scene and grew into contemporary "classical" and experimental music : his concerto for hundred electric guitars is quite something and i really hope to see him live one of those days...
